Coupon codes began as a tool in the traditional retail and healthcare sectors to offer discounts, track engagement, and build customer loyalty. In recent years, as digital transactions gained mainstream traction, coupon mechanics evolved alongside e-commerce and mobile applications.
In the crypto and blockchain world, these traditional concepts found new vigor through tokenization and programmable smart contracts. The earliest blockchain-based discounts appeared in token sales (ICOs), referral programs of popular exchanges, and NFT launches, often granting bonus access or reduced transaction fees. As decentralized finance (DeFi) matured, protocols started offering on-chain rebate codes or NFT coupon tokens that could be redeemed directly within web3 wallets.
On the blockchain, coupon codes—be they for health services, DeFi protocols, or NFT marketplaces—leverage the immutable, transparent nature of smart contracts. Here’s how the typical mechanism works:

Issuance: The business or project issues a unique code (sometimes a short string, sometimes an NFT or fungible token) representing a discount, free trial, or bonus.
Distribution: These codes are distributed to users via email, social media, partnerships, or incentivized marketing activities. Sometimes, distribution happens through airdrops to wallet addresses.
Redemption: Users enter the coupon code in a dApp, DeFi protocol, or integrated payment gateway. The smart contract checks code validity, ensures it hasn’t been redeemed or expired, and then applies the discount or grants rewards automatically.
Settlement: The settlement occurs on-chain; for instance, if a healthcare project allows crypto payments, a valid coupon code could reduce the required payment by a fixed percentage. Events are all recorded on the blockchain for transparency.

Embracing blockchain-powered coupon codes aligns perfectly with the decentralized philosophy of web3:
Smart contract-managed coupons are virtually tamper-proof, with all code issuance and redemption events visible on-chain. This eradicates fraud and double-spending inherent in traditional coupon systems.
Businesses can craft tailored promotions, such as time-limited discounts, first-time user offers, or exclusive ambassador codes, all enforced by smart contract logic. Marketing teams gain flexibility and precision without manual oversight.
Blockchain coupon codes can be transferred, sold, or aggregated across platforms, especially if issued as NFTs or ERC20 tokens. This opens up a secondary market for digital discounts, incentivizing loyalty and participation.
